Find the midpoint of the line segment joining the points (-5, 2) and (3. -8).
egoroff_w [7]

Hey there! :)

Answer:

(-1, -3)

Step-by-step explanation:

Use the midpoint formula to derive the coordinates of the midpoint:

(x_{m} ,y_{m} ) = (\frac{x_{1} +x_{2} }{2}, \frac{y_{1}+ y_{2}  }{2}  )

Plug in the coordinates given:

(\frac{-5+3 }{2}, \frac{2-8  }{2}  )

Simplify:

(\frac{-2 }{2}, \frac{-6 }{2}  )

(-1, -3) are the coordinates of the midpoint.
